Transaction e8c644819f0f81441901fd71821c7a7a16badddfb60269aa462a429624b5489f
1 Input
1 Output
-
e8c644819f0f81441901fd71821c7a7a16badddfb60269aa462a429624b5489f:0
- value
- 2159835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e588bfb5446529d11d4a9913e9e0c295e47b6fd8 OP_EQUAL
- address
- 3NcgUx4w7iBKZnMXyvn4n6sTmYdTjPi1WG